Step 1: Evaluate Your Car’s Value

Before selling your car, it’s essential to understand its value. Knowing your car’s worth helps you set a realistic price and avoid being underpaid. You can use a variety of online tools and car valuation platforms to check your vehicle’s market price. The valuation depends on factors such as the make, model, year, mileage, and condition of the car. Once you have an estimated value, you’ll be better prepared to negotiate with potential buyers.

You may also want to consider any modifications or additional features that might increase your car’s value. Keep in mind that a car in good condition, both mechanically and aesthetically, will always fetch a better price.

Step 3: Prepare Your Car for Sale

First impressions matter. The state of your vehicle plays a crucial role in determining its selling price. Ensure your car is clean, both inside and out. A well-maintained vehicle is more appealing to buyers and will make a great first impression.

  • Exterior and Interior Cleaning: Wash your car thoroughly, paying special attention to the tires, windows, and bodywork. A clean, shiny car looks well cared for, which can increase its perceived value.
  • Fix Minor Issues: If there are small repairs or cosmetic fixes that won’t cost much, it’s worth taking care of them. A vehicle in top condition is always more attractive to buyers, and a little effort can go a long way.
  • Check Your Car’s Papers: Ensure that all your documents, including registration, insurance, and service records, are in order. Buyers will appreciate seeing proof of the car’s maintenance history.

Step 4: Be Transparent About Your Vehicle’s Condition

Honesty is the best policy when selling your car. Buyers will likely ask for detailed information about the car’s history and condition, so it’s important to be transparent about any damage, accidents, or mechanical issues.

If your car has minor faults, let the buyer know upfront. This will help you avoid future misunderstandings or disputes. Buyers appreciate honesty, and it can make the process go more smoothly.

Step 6: Finalize the Deal

Once you’ve agreed on a price, it’s time to finalize the sale. This process involves transferring ownership and completing all necessary paperwork. In the UAE, it’s important to make sure the sale is properly documented, as this protects both you and the buyer.

  • Transfer of Ownership: The buyer and seller will need to visit the relevant government office, such as the Roads and Transport Authority (RTA), to complete the transfer of ownership. You’ll need to present your car’s registration and other documents for verification.
  • Payment: Always ensure you receive payment before handing over the keys and documents. Ideally, payment should be made via a secure method, such as a bank transfer or cashier’s check.
  • Remove Your Car from Insurance: Once the car is sold, make sure to remove it from your insurance policy to avoid any future liabilities.

What documents are needed to sell any car in Abu Dhabi?

To sell any car in Abu Dhabi, you will need several important documents, including the car’s registration card, proof of identity, and a valid Emirates ID. If the car is under finance, you may need a clearance letter from the bank. Ensure that all documents are in order to avoid delays during the sale process.
